Dem Sledgehammers Homeless Shopping Carts

HONOLULU (CN) - A member of the Hawaii Statehouse took a sledgehammer to dozens of homeless people's shopping carts to protest the problem of homelessness in the island paradise.

Tom Brower, a Democrat from Waikiki, said Tuesday that smashing 20 to 30 shopping carts was enough to make his point, and that he would stop now.

Brower said if a cart was marked with a retailer's name, he returned it to the store.

He also yelled at homeless people who slept at bus stops - but only during the day, Brower told the Honolulu Star-Advertiser. He said he let them sleep at night.

Brower said he smashed the homeless people's carts to make the point that homelessness should be addressed - somehow.
